Lawmakers Ask DOJ to Investigate Amazon

After requests for business records detailing how Amazon uses third-party data were left unsatisfied, a bipartisan group of lawmakers now seeks a criminal probe of the internet retailer. A letter to the Attorney General accused Amazon of making false and misleading statements that potentially amount to criminal conduct.

Jeff Bezos, report to the principal's office. Amazon claimed during an investigation of four big tech companies that they did not use a seller's data to compete with the seller directly. Jeff Bezos later contradicted this claim, but the company has refused to provide any evidence to Congress.

Accusations claim Amazon uses sales data to create competing products and then rates them higher on their retail site.
